HSS refers to the pickups. The standard Strat has three Single coil pickups, and would be designated SSS. The H in HSS implies that the bridge pickup is a Humbucker. This became popular because many players find that a single coil in the bridge position sounds too thin and sharp.

Fender Stratocaster Electric is a model for what instrument?

Fender Stratocaster Electric is a model of electric guitar. This electric guitar was designed by Leo Fender, George Fullerton, and Freddie Tavares. Fender Stratocaster is manufactured by The Fender Musical Instrument Corporation.

What are the key differences between a Fender Stratocaster and a Fender Starcaster?

The key differences between a Fender Stratocaster and a Fender Starcaster are in their design and intended use. The Stratocaster is a classic electric guitar known for its versatile sound and iconic shape, while the Starcaster is a semi-hollow body guitar with a unique offset design and a different tone. The Stratocaster is more commonly used in rock and blues music, while the Starcaster is often favored for jazz and indie rock styles.
